Articles of tri

Comment puis-je commander les éléments dans un objet?

Je veux compter le nombre d'occurrences de chaînes avec node.js et j'ai commencé à implémenter un dictionnaire comme ci-dessous: var dict = {} // Example content ("string" = count) dict["alpha"] = 12 dict["beta"] = 39 // Increment count (working) dict["alpha"]++ Mais comment puis-je trier ce dictionnaire du plus haut au nombre le plus bas? Y-a-t-il […]

MongoDB: ajouter sort () à la ruine des requêtes résultat défini pour $ et requête

Je suis tombé sur un comportement très étrange avec MongoDB. Pour mon cas de test, j'ai une collection MongoDB avec 9 documents. Tous les documents ont exactement la même structure, y compris les champs expired_at: Date et location: [lng, lat] . Je dois maintenant trouver tous les documents qui n'ont pas encore expiré et se […]

Auto trier la table en utilisant sorttable.js

J'essaie d'utiliser ce script pour trier la table html: http://www.kryogenix.org/code/browser/sorttable/ Le code JS lui-même: http://www.kryogenix.org/code/browser/sorttable/sorttable.js J'ai utilisé l'option customkey et ça fonctionne lorsque je clique sur l'en-tête. Je voudrais tri automatiquement en fonction de cette customkey lorsque la page est customkey . Comment puis je faire ça? Je veux utiliser ce script spécifique. J'ai essayé […]

Diviser les divs en utilisant jQuery

J'essaie de sort divs aide de jQuery , il sort, mais ne semble pas trier correctement. C'est après l'application du sort Voici un extrait HTML . <div class="container column"> <div class="row"> <section class="col-md-10 col-md-offset-3"> <section class="col-md-2 col-md-offset-1"><a href="./stafferLink/index.php" >Staffer Link</a></section> <section class="col-md-2 col-md-offset-1"><a href="./stafferLink/view.php">View Data</a></section> </section> </div> </div> Et jQuery var $divs = $(".container.column"); $(document).ready(function […]

Javascript array.sort avec des valeurs indéfinies

Comment Array.prototype.sort gère-t-il des valeurs indéfinies dans un tableau? var array = [1,undefined,2,undefined,3,undefined,4]; var array2 = []; array2[0] = 1;array2[2] = 2;array2[4] = 3;array2[6] = 4; Lorsque vous appelez array.sort(function(l,r) { … }); Les valeurs undefined ne sont jamais transmises en l ou r . Puis-je garantir que toutes les valeurs indéfinies vont toujours à […]

Comment trier les éléments de la liste en utilisant un ordre de tri personnalisé dans jQuery

Ma question est très semblable à celle d'un certain nombre d'autres que j'ai trouvé sur Stack Overflow, mais pas tout à fait pareil. Je voudrais trier les éléments de la liste en fonction du contenu d'une portée contenue dans chaque élément, mais en utilisant un ordre de tri que je peux définir. Voici le HTML […]

Comment fonctionne cette fonction de tri jQuery?

Il s'agit d'une question de suivi de Comment trier les enfants par valeur dans jQuery C'est le code pour trier un ensemble de liens par la portée avec la valeur de montant: $('#sortamount').on('click', function () { $('.entrylink').sort(function(a, b) { return $(a).find('.amount').text() – $(b).find('.amount').text(); }) .appendTo('#entrytable'); }); Je ne comprends pas complètement cette ligne: return $(a).find('.amount').text() […]

Options JavaScript – Tri SELECT

En utilisant PHP, je scanne un répertoire et liste tous les fichiers .xml. Chaque fichier XML contient à la fois un élément "nom" et un élément "date". L'élément "nom" pour chaque fichier XML est répertorié comme une option dans la liste de sélection. Cela fonctionne parfaitement bien, cependant, l'élément "date" dans chaque fichier XML est […]

Triage de l'objet JSON

Avoir un problème pour essayer de trier un objet JSON. Fondamentalement, les gens peuvent ajouter des produits dans n'importe quel ordre aléatoire à notre formulaire de commande, mais l'ordre indiqué dans le résumé doit être la façon dont nous voulons qu'ils soient positionnés (pas l'ordre qu'ils les sélectionnent), donc c'est pourquoi j'ai besoin de trier […]

Pourquoi la fonction de triage Javascript () ne donne-t-elle pas la sortie attendue?

Duplication possible: Sorte de ne pas fonctionner avec des nombres entiers? Comment trier le nombre dans la méthode de tri javascript Array.sort () ne trime pas les nombres correctement Code: var x = [40,100,1,5,25,10]; x.sort(); sortie: 1,10,100,25,40,5 Mes résultats attendus: 1,5,10,25,40,100